Digital advertising involves promoting products, services, or brands through various digital platforms, such as social media, search engines, mobile applications, websites, and other online channels. It includes various advertising techniques, such as video advertising, mobile advertising, and social media advertising.
The market is segmented into desktop and mobile. Desktop advertising refers to the revenue earned by advertisements that are shown while browsing websites, using software, or performing other activities on desktop devices. Mobile advertising refers to the revenue earned by advertisements designed for mobile devices. This includes advertisements for browsers as well as in-app advertisements that appear on smartphones and tablets.
All market data and forecasts are based on nominal prices, and all currency conversions used in the creation of this report have been calculated using yearly average exchange rates. The USD values may show a declining trend for a few countries, such as Argentina, Turkey, Nigeria, Egypt, and Russia. This is primarily because of the impact of exchange rates considered.
The global digital advertising market recorded revenues of $472.7 billion in 2024, representing a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.9% between 2019 and 2024.
The mobile segment accounted for the market's largest proportion in 2024, with total revenues of $343.1 billion, equivalent to 72.6% of the market's overall value.
In 2024, the global digital advertising market recorded an annual growth of 12.1%. The growth is attributed to the continued expansion of social commerce and e-commerce, which resulted in the deployment of digital campaigns across social media platforms and websites. According to GlobalData, in 2024, the global social commerce market reached $1.2 trillion, up 27.5% annually.
